## Break-Glass Access: Sketchloom Undo/Redo Service

The undo and redo history for Sketchloom diagrams is stored in the Ledgerline service. If Ledgerline becomes unreachable and on-call cannot restore it through normal channels, break-glass access lets you unlock the history store directly. Use this only when both primary operators are unavailable and an incident is declared. The break-glass recovery passphrase is recorded directly below.

vault phrase of tajef-faduf = casox-ralius-julir

Subject: DR drill next Thursday — checkout load test

Hey, quick heads-up before you review the branch: we're running the Brimble disaster-recovery drill next Thursday, hammering the checkout flow on the staging cluster with roughly 3x normal traffic. If the payment queue falls over, we'll fail over to the Norvale replica and restore the signing vault manually. For that last step you'll need the recovery passphrase, which is below.

vault phrase of yaguf-hahaf = druath-holix

Handover Note — Customer-Support Outsourcing Plan

To branch managers: as I hand over to Director Pellan, be aware that Brindlewood Retail will transition tier-one support to the Ostermark service centre over two quarters. Staffing impacts are limited to the Halveton branch. Escalation paths stay unchanged; scripts and SLAs are in the shared folder. Pellan will own vendor reviews from next month. The related confidential planning note follows below.

confidential, kahog-bawif: The northern region missed its Pramir quota by 20.0 percent last quarter. Casaxek Freight plans to lower the Fraion list price by 41.5 percent in December. The finance team signed off on a budget of $236.4 million for Project Druius. The renewal with Fenysix Partners closes at $91.3 million a year, 2.1 percent below the last contract.

// Fixture: deep-link routing tests for the Wrenpath app.
// Covers three cases: cold start, warm resume, and malformed path.
// Links route through the Gatefold resolver before hitting nav.
// Don't mock the resolver — tests rely on its real fallback logic.
// Fixtures call the staging resolver over the network, so each
// request needs auth. Requests authenticate with the bearer token below.

login token, yajeg-fawif: eyJhbGciOiJIUzI1NiIsInR5cCI6IkpXVCJ9.eyJzdWIiOiIEdPQYnZXaZIn0.HSRTnYZBx0Qc